EFX – Equifax Inc. – Fundamental analysis, financial statements, key ratios, and fair value analysis

Equifax Inc.

Industrials
Business Services
94.25
2.91
3.19%
138.06
90.0
Stock Current Price
Change
Change %
52 Week High
52 Week Low

Financial Ratios

Earnings per Share (EPS)3.68
EPS Estimate Currrent Qtr1.32
Book Value Per Share26.41
Market Cap 11 Billion
PE Ratio 25.2
Dividend Yield1.6828479

Stock Yield

Stock Return 7 Days3.18%
Stock Return 15 Days-4.50%
Stock Return 30 Days -9.83%
Stock Return 3 Months-29.86%
Stock Return One Year-21.81%
Stock Return 3 Years-21.58%

Stock Technical Analysis

Relative Strengh Index (14)28.7
Average True Range (14)2.8
Momentum (14)-6.71
Simple Moving Average (14) -6.71
Time Series Forecast (14)90.77
Time Series Forecast (30) 101.34

Stock News

Financial Statements

index2014201520162017
Revenue2 Billion3 Billion3 Billion3 Billion
Cost of Revenue845 Million887 Million1 Billion1 Billion
Gross Profit2 Billion2 Billion2 Billion2 Billion
Gross Margin (%)65.33%66.68%64.60%63.99%
Selling General and Administrative Expense752 Million884 Million948 Million1 Billion
Other operating expenses204 Million197 Million269 Million284 Million
Earning Before Interest and Taxes EBIT636 Million695 Million814 Million829 Million
EBIT/Operating Margin (%)26.11%26.08%25.88%24.65%
Interest Expense69 Million64 Million92 Million93 Million
Other non-operating expenses/income0000
Earnings before Tax568 Million631 Million722 Million736 Million
Income Tax Expense200 Million202 Million233 Million149 Million
Net Income367 Million429 Million489 Million587 Million
Net Margin (%)15.08%16.11%15.54%17.47%
Earnings per share from operating income0.583040.4560480.4122040.292139
Earnings per Diluted Share2.973.554.044.83
Dividends per Basic Common Share11.161.321.56
Payout ratio2.973.060343.060613.09615
Weighted average number of shares outstanding124 Million121 Million121 Million122 Million
index2017 Q42018 Q12018 Q22018 Q3
Revenue838 Million866 Million877 Million834 Million
Cost of Revenue319 Million343 Million349 Million377 Million
Gross Profit520 Million523 Million528 Million458 Million
Gross Margin (%)61.97%60.40%60.25%54.84%
Selling General and Administrative Expense255 Million300 Million258 Million318 Million
Other operating expenses72 Million78 Million76 Million76 Million
Earning Before Interest and Taxes EBIT193 Million144 Million194 Million64 Million
EBIT/Operating Margin (%)22.98%16.66%22.18%7.70%
Interest Expense23 Million24 Million26 Million27 Million
Other non-operating expenses/income0000
Earnings before Tax170 Million120 Million168 Million38 Million
Income Tax Expense-2 Million29 Million23 Million-900 Thousand
Net Income172 Million91 Million145 Million38 Million
Net Margin (%)20.55%10.50%16.51%4.60%
Earnings per share from operating income0.7876042.115141.128775.22461
Earnings per Diluted Share1.420.751.190.32
Dividends per Basic Common Share0.390.390.390.39
Payout ratio3.641031.923083.051280.820513
Weighted average number of shares outstanding121 Million121 Million122 Million120 Million
index2014201520162017
Cash and Equivalents128 Million93 Million129 Million336 Million
Trade and Non Trade Receivables337 Million350 Million433 Million445 Million
Inventory0000
Other current assets382 Million305 Million369 Million890 Million
Current Assets590 Million562 Million673 Million998 Million
Total Non-Current Assets4 Billion4 Billion6 Billion6 Billion
Total Assets5 Billion5 Billion7 Billion7 Billion
Trade and Non Trade Payables20 Million41 Million81 Million110 Million
Other current liabilities803 Million563 Million1 Billion2 Billion
Current Liabilities823 Million604 Million1 Billion2 Billion
Liabilities Non Current2 Billion2 Billion3 Billion2 Billion
Accumulated Retained Earnings Deficit4 Billion4 Billion4 Billion5 Billion
Shareholder’s equity other-1 Billion-2 Billion-1 Billion-1 Billion
Shareholders Equity2 Billion2 Billion3 Billion3 Billion
Noncontrolling interests2 Billion1 Billion3 Billion3 Billion
Total Assets5 Billion5 Billion7 Billion7 Billion
index2017 Q42018 Q12018 Q22018 Q3
Cash and Equivalents336 Million249 Million327 Million253 Million
Trade and Non Trade Receivables445 Million488 Million474 Million468 Million
Inventory0000
Other current assets890 Million679 Million803 Million673 Million
Current Assets998 Million917 Million949 Million888 Million
Total Non-Current Assets6 Billion6 Billion6 Billion6 Billion
Total Assets7 Billion7 Billion7 Billion7 Billion
Trade and Non Trade Payables110 Million107 Million121 Million140 Million
Other current liabilities2 Billion1 Billion556 Million605 Million
Current Liabilities2 Billion2 Billion678 Million744 Million
Liabilities Non Current2 Billion2 Billion3 Billion3 Billion
Accumulated Retained Earnings Deficit5 Billion5 Billion5 Billion5 Billion
Shareholder’s equity other-1 Billion-1 Billion-2 Billion-2 Billion
Shareholders Equity3 Billion3 Billion3 Billion3 Billion
Noncontrolling interests3 Billion3 Billion1 Billion2 Billion
Total Assets7 Billion7 Billion7 Billion7 Billion
index2014201520162017
Net Cash Flow from Operations616 Million769 Million823 Million816 Million
Capital Expenditure-86 Million-146 Million-174 Million-218 Million
Net Cash Flow from Investing-429 Million-148 Million-2 Billion-350 Million
Net Cash Flow from Financing-283 Million-639 Million1 Billion-264 Million
Cash and Equivalents128 Million93 Million129 Million336 Million
index2017 Q42018 Q12018 Q22018 Q3
Net Cash Flow from Operations207 Million120 Million235 Million153 Million
Capital Expenditure-61 Million-56 Million-62 Million-89 Million
Net Cash Flow from Investing-123 Million-70 Million-79 Million-176 Million
Net Cash Flow from Financing-61 Million-138 Million-67 Million-51 Million
Cash and Equivalents336 Million249 Million327 Million253 Million

Stock Price History

table